quote:
the ability to read defenses is far more important than running ability.
Max can't read defenses? I seriously doubt that, especially if you mean pre-snap.
And if you mean post-snap Max is far ahead of Myles in terms of going through is progressions. In fact that is Max's strength as QB. You can tell he was coached on this probably his entire life by his dad. Just take a look at the spring game tape. Myles only scanned up to half the field a couple of times the entire game. Max however scanned the entire field several times. Max throws WRs open a lot better than Myles.
